DVD Synopsis

Gimmick-loving producer William Castle strikes again with this fun haunted-house thriller which invited audiences to find the hidden ghosts roaming about a haunted house through a special process called "Illusion-O" by which patrons could employ a special pair of red-and-blue-colored glasses to detect ghosts on the screen during the film's color-tinted sequences. The story is set in the mansion of the deceased occult scientist Dr. Zorba, whose nephew Cyrus and his family occupy the creepy estate and discover that they are not the only tenants. It seems the Doctor has been harboring 12 elusive specters on the premises, the appearance of which can only be detected through his final invention: a special pair of ghost-viewing goggles. To further complicate matters, it is learned that Zorba has stashed a small fortune somewhere in the house, and someone -- or something -- is determined to stop Cyrus and family from finding it. This film's original release featured an introduction from Castle, describing the "Illusion-O" process and demonstrating the proper use of the tinted glasses; he also appears in an epilogue stating that the glasses can be used to detect ghosts outside the theater! ~ Cavett Binion, All Movie Guide

Editorial Review of DVD

Director William Castle was an inventor of all kinds of movie theater novelties, including the illustrious "Illusion-O" for the frightening 13 Ghosts. Columbia has done a very nice job on this 1.85:1 anamorphic widescreen presentation. On one side of the disc there is a normal black-and-white widescreen presentation, and on the other is the "Illusion-O" version with color tinting and the facility to be able to use the "Ghost Viewer" included with this disc. This transfer looks very nice with only a minimal amount of edge enhancement and grain present. Audio is presented in Dolby Digital 1.0 Mono and sounds clear and distortion free, though lacks much depth or fidelity. The dialogue, effects, and eerie music are all distortion free. Also included on this disc is a Dolby Digital 1.0 track in Spanish, as well as Chinese, English, Thai, Korean, Portuguese, French, and Spanish subtitles. =13 Ghosts scares up a scant few extra features, notably a featurette on the making of 13 Ghosts, as well as some thin production notes and a "Ghost Viewer" so patrons can spot the spooks! ~ Patrick Naugle, All Movie Guide
